FINIShING

Combustible Finishing Material:
made of or surfaced with wood, compressed paper,
plant fibers, plastics or any material capable of
igniting and burning, whether flame proofed or not,
plastered or unplastered (this includes drywall).
Noncombustible Finishing Material :
which will not ignite and burn. Such materials are
those consisting entirely of steel, iron, brick, tile,
concrete, slate, glass or plasters or combinations
thereof or have a fire rating of zero.
WARNING: Grills on this heater
cannot, in any way, be covered as
it may create a fire hazard.
FINISHING CHECKLIST
• Power supply service must be completed prior
to finishing to avoid reconstruction.
• Grills and air openings cannot be covered in
any circumstances.
Note: The heater is a zero clearance fireplace and
may be finished with combustible or noncombus-
tible finishing materials.
When using paint or lacquer to finish the mantel, they
must be heat resistant to prevent discoloration.

The heater has a built-in thermostat so
it will shut off automatically once the set
temperature is reached. It will also turn
on automatically if the room temperature
drops below the set temperature.
Note: When the heater is turned on for the
first time, it may release a slight, harmless
odor. This odor is a normal occurrence caused
by the initial heating of the internal heating
elements and should not occur again after
initial burn. (This odor may occur again if
dust or debris has been trapped.)
